Rose water
In contrast to conventional tap water, which is used in many cheaper products, rose water contains a variety of valuable active ingredients.
Due to its very high content of antioxidants, vitamins B, C, D and E as well as pectins and tannins, rose water has a slightly antibacterial and anti-inflammatory effect. This means that the rose water in our half-fat creams can also help prevent so-called razor bumps and accelerate the healing process.
